How to Extend the Life of Roof ShinglesYour roof takes a beating every day from the elements. Over time, sun, rain, hail and high winds can cause damage to shingles. Fortunately, there are many steps you can take to extend the life of your roof shingles. Preventative maintenance, regular cleaning, gutter cleaning, proactive repair and protective treatmentsare all effective strategies for extending the life of roof shingles.

Preventative Maintenance

Practicing preventative maintenance is a great way to extend the life of roof shingles, and it is often very easy. Be sure to remove any branches, leaves or debris that fall on shingles. Check for leaks, soft spots and damaged shingles on a regular basis. Make it a point to examine your roof on a regular basis, especially after storms and as the seasons change. The more attention and effort you put into your roof, the longer your shingles are likely to last.

Repair and Replace Damaged Shingles

Loose, bubbled roof shinglesStorms and UV exposure can damage shingles. Repairing or replacing damaged shingles quickly helps to limit the impact on your roof structure and the surrounding shingles. Inspect your roof shingles on a regular basis, and replace any that show damage, fading or wear. Proactive replacement of broken shingles helps to extend the life of the surrounding shingles and your roof.

Gutter Cleaning

Homeowners often overlook the impact ineffective drainage can have on the life of roof shingles. When water, leaves and debris build up under shingles, rot and erosion may occur. Regular gutter cleaning is key to drainage and extending the life of your shingles.

Apply a Protective Treatment

Many manufacturers offer productive roof treamtment products. These products range in price, application method and effectiveness, as well as color and durability. Applying a protective coating to aging shingles helps to seal leaks, reinforce the integrity of the roof and limit deterioration caused by sun and element exposure.

Regular Roof Shingle Cleaning

Steep, custom tile roof cleaning jobMany homeowners clean their decks, siding and driveways, but overlook the necessity to do the same to their roofs. A thorough roof cleaning on a regular basis helps to extend the life of your shingles. Effective roof cleaning strategies include broom sweeping, air blowing, detergent washing and chemical treatments. It is important to remember to take safety precautions whenever attempting to clean your roof.
